About Kutchan Town
Kutchan Town in Abuta County, located at the foot of Mt. Yotei, is one of the areas in Hokkaido that receives the most snowfall. Agriculture is thriving here, and Gosetsu Udon, made from potato starch, is a local home-cooked dish. Gosetsu Udon was created not only in this heavy snow region, but also because the noodles are so transparent they resemble snow, hence the name. This area is home to many tourist attractions, including Mt. Yotei and Kutchan Onsen. Kutchan Onsen offers a spectacular view of Mt. Yotei. Kagami-numa (Kagami Pond) is also a great place to see the changing colors of the landscape in summer and autumn. It is also used as a walking path, where you can discover a variety of plants.
